Council tax

What council tax costs in E11

Band D · Redbridge · 2026-27

£2,295

a year — the benchmark band every English authority is compared on.

Annual council tax charge for each band in Redbridge, 2026-27
Band1991 valueA year
Aup to £40,000£1,530
B£40,001–£52,000£1,785
C£52,001–£68,000£2,040
D£68,001–£88,000£2,295
E£88,001–£120,000£2,804
F£120,001–£160,000£3,314
G£160,001–£320,000£3,824
Hover £320,000£4,589

These are Redbridge's charges for 2026-27, the authority E11 falls in — not an estimate for any individual home. A property's band is set by the Valuation Office Agency and we never guess it; look up a band on GOV.UK and read your row. Bands reflect what a home was worth on 1 April 1991, not today.

Source: Ministry of Housing, Communities & Local Government — Council Tax levels set by local authorities · 8 of 8 bands published for Redbridge · data to 2026-27 financial year

Two sources, one table

What it costs to run a home in E11, band by band

Redbridge's council tax for 2026-27 set against the E11 median sold price of £546,250 across 250 recorded sales — the annual running cost beside the purchase price, which neither source shows on its own.

Council tax band, its 1991 valuation range, the annual and monthly charge in Redbridge for 2026-27, and that charge as a share of the E11 median sold price
Band1991 valueVOA basisA yearRedbridgeA month÷ 12Of the median÷ £546,250
Aup to £40,000£1,530£1280.28%
B£40,001–£52,000£1,785£1490.33%
C£52,001–£68,000£2,040£1700.37%
D£68,001–£88,000£2,295£1910.42%
E£88,001–£120,000£2,804£2340.51%
F£120,001–£160,000£3,314£2760.61%
G£160,001–£320,000£3,824£3190.70%
Hover £320,000£4,589£3820.84%

The last column is the band's annual charge divided by the E11 median sold price — a comparison of two published figures, not a rate anyone charges. It is not a mapping from price to band: a band records what a home was worth on 1 April 1991 and is set by the Valuation Office Agency, so it cannot be worked out from a 2020s sale price. Look up a specific band on GOV.UK. Instalment counts vary by authority, so the monthly column is simply the year over twelve.

How much is council tax in E11?
E11 is billed by Redbridge, whose Band D charge for 2026-27 is £2,295 a year. Every band from A to H is listed on this page. A property's band is set by the Valuation Office Agency and there is no free per-address dataset for it, so we never guess an individual home's band — look it up on GOV.UK and read your row.
Which schools are near E11?
The Department for Education's register lists 8 open schools within 3 km of the E11 district centre, the nearest being George Tomlinson Primary School (last Ofsted grade: Good). These are nearest by straight-line distance from the district centroid — they are not catchment or admission areas, which councils set individually and do not publish centrally.
Is E11 a deprived area?
On the English Indices of Deprivation 2025, the 12 E11 postcodes we sampled run from decile 2 to decile 8, with a median of decile 4 of 10 — where 1 is among the most deprived 10% of England and 10 the least deprived. Deprivation is published for small areas, not postcode districts, so a district like E11 usually spans several. It is area context, never a judgement on an individual home.

How up to date are the E11 sold prices?
Sold prices come from HM Land Registry Price Paid Data, covering sales up to 31 July 2026. The store is rebuilt monthly. New sales can take several weeks to appear in the official register after completion, so the very latest transactions may not show yet.
Does E11 cover my exact street?
E11 is the outward half of the postcode and covers the whole district, so the district-wide figures on this page are medians and ranges — not a valuation of any single property. The address list gives you the door-level picture, and the free checks take a full postcode.
